The Spirit of May Day: A Celebration of Growth

In the United States, May Day (May 1st) has long been a day to welcome the "return of the green." One of the most charming, though fading, American traditions is the May Basket. Neighbors would secretly hang small baskets of flowers and treats on each other’s doorknobs to celebrate the friendship and the blooming season.

May 1st Checklist: Tasks for Your Weekend

If you’re heading out to the garden this May Day weekend, here are three essential tasks:

  1. Mulch Your Beds: May is the time to lock in moisture before the summer heat arrives.

  2. Divide Perennials: Hostas and daylilies are ready to be split and shared—perhaps as a gift for a neighbor!

  3. Check Your Gear: Discard worn-out, holey gloves. Your hands deserve a fresh start for the 2026 season.

Q4: How can I make my gardening gloves last longer? (Maintenance Tips)

A: The secret is "cleaning as you go."

  1. Instant Clean: After work, simply hose off the mud on the palms to prevent dirt from hardening.
  2. Store in the Shade: Latex can crack under direct sunlight. Store them in a cool, dry place.
  3. Task Distinction: Use different colors (like Mint Green and Bright Red) to distinguish tasks—for example, Red for heavy-duty hauling and Green for delicate seeding. This effectively extends the lifespan of each pair.
